You are given an integer array nums and two integers minK and maxK.
A fixed-bound subarray of nums is a subarray that satisfies the following con
ditions: * The minimum value in the subarray is equal to minK.
The maximum value in the subarray is equal to maxK.
Return the number of fixed-bound subarrays.
A subarray is a contiguous part of an array.
Solution
Rust
Time O(n)
Space O(1)
impl Solution {
pub fn count_subarrays(nums: Vec<i32>, min_k: i32, max_k: i32) -> i64 {
let mut ans = 0i64;
let mut last_bad = -1i64;
let mut last_min = -1i64;
let mut last_max = -1i64;
for (i, &v) in nums.iter().enumerate() {
let i = i as i64;
if v < min_k || v > max_k {
last_bad = i;
}
if v == min_k { last_min = i; }
if v == max_k { last_max = i; }
let contrib = last_min.min(last_max) - last_bad;
if contrib > 0 { ans += contrib; }
}
ans
}
}
